## SEC. 11603 PERMITTING EXPEDITED SUBMISSION AND APPROVAL OF CONSENSUS BUDGET AND FINANCIAL PLAN ###
(a)Findings Congress finds the following: ####
(1)The District of Columbia Financial Responsibility and Management Assistance Act (hereafter in this subsection referred to as the “Act”) was structured as to preserve the maximum prerogatives of each branch of elected self-government consistent with returning the District of Columbia to full financial stability and health. ####
(2)The Act was intended to eliminate unnecessary bureaucratic barriers and procedures throughout the District government, including the budget process. ####
(3)Preservation of home rule and self-government are consistent with cooperation between elected officials and the Authority in drawing the annual budget and other matters affecting the District of Columbia government, and are preferable to achieve greater efficiency, communication among the parties, and avoidance of conflict and delay. ###
(b)In General Section 202 of the District of Columbia Financial Responsibility and Management Assistance Act of 1995 is amended by adding at the end the following new subsection: > > ### “(i) Expedited Submission and Approval of Consensus Budget and Financial Plan > > Notwithstanding any other provision of this section, if the Mayor, the Council, and the Authority jointly develop a financial plan and budget for the fiscal year which meets the requirements applicable under section 201 and which the Mayor, Council, and Authority certify reflects a consensus among them— > > > #### “(1) > > such financial plan and budget shall serve as the budget of the District government for the fiscal year adopted by the Council under section 446 of the District of Columbia Self-Government and Governmental Reorganization Act; and > > > #### “(2) > > the Mayor shall transmit the financial plan and budget to the President and Congress under such section.” > . ###
(c)Effective Date The amendment made by subsection
(b)shall apply with respect to fiscal years beginning with fiscal year 1998.
